Snow Wolf SVD Dragunov As Good Base Gun For Upgrades

OptimusPrime

Gorky Team Bratva recommends Snow Wolf SVD Dragunov as a good base gun for those making DMR upgrades not based on M4s or similar. The Snow Wolf Dragunov SVD rifle is a spring powered replica of the historic Soviet marksman weapon used in many Cold War battles. It has a full metal construction with a realistic polymer stock and grip. It can fire semi-auto and has a 130-BB round metal magazine. It also has a rail for mounting a scope or an adapter.

Gorky Team Bratva: Delta Armory Sa vz.58 CSA AEG

OptimusPrime

Gorky Team Bratva finds Delta Armory Sa vz.58 CSA AEG to be an magnificent replica. The Delta Armory Sa VZ.58 is a replica of the Samopal Vzor 58 submachine gun, made using original drawings and markings. It has a steel front handguard and a high-tech polymer handle and shaft. The ARES hop-up chamber can be accessed by locking the repeating lever backwards and adjusted by hand.

Gorky Team Bratva: Snow Wolf SW-09/PPSh-41 AEG

OptimusPrime

Gorky Team Bratva, which reviews airsoft versions of Russian and Soviet weapons designs, goes over the Snow Wolf SW-09 which is based on the iconic PPSH-41. The Snow Wolf SW-09 boasts a sturdy construction with a steel receiver and other metal components, making it durable and damage-resistant. The SW-09 features an electric blowback system that mimics the movement of the bolt during firing. It has a wood stock further enhances its realism.

LCT SVD Dragunov Is Exceptional Externally

OptimusPrime

Gorky Team Bratva finds the LCT SVD Dragunov AEG to have exceptional externals. The version in the video has real wood furniture and full steel receiver. Battery is stick-type which is typical in AK-style AEGs and when purchased comes with a 55-BB round AEG magazine.

Gorky Team Bratva On The Kizuna Works PL-15K GBB Pistol

OptimusPrime

Gorky Team Bratva goes over the PL-15K GBB Pistol from Kizuna Works to give their take if it is something they will recommend or not. The Kizuna Works PL-15K is based on the Lebedev pistol as a replacement for the Makarov. This is made of Aluminum Alloy and Fiber reinforced polymer wih a magazine capacity of 22-BB rounds.
